WebThese include cases of urinary retention and compartment syndrome, which are not explicable by its pharmacology. On the other hand, accumulation of diazepam and attendant complications of obtundation and respiratory depression may be understood in terms of its long half-life, particularly in elderly people and medically ill patients. For example, Benazzi reported urinary retention with a … WebFeb 16, 2024 · Anticholinergic toxicity classically presents with hyperthermia, agitation, altered mental status, mydriasis, dry mucous membranes, urinary retention, and decreased bowel sounds after the use of an anticholinergic agent. In contrast with serotonin syndrome, muscular tone and reflexes are normal in anticholinergic poisoning .

WebJan 19, 2024 · Urine retention, or urinary retention, is a condition in which you are unable to voluntarily or completely empty your bladder. Your bladder is part of your urinary tract. Your urinary tract consists of your kidneys, two ureters (tubes that carry urine from the kidneys to the bladder), the bladder (an expandable organ that stores urine), and the ...
